Globalization
The process of interaction and integration among people, companies, and governments worldwide, leading to increased interconnectedness and interdependence.
Operations Strategy
A long-term plan for the design and management of operations functions within an organization, aligning operations with overall business strategy.
Experience Differentiation
A business strategy that involves making a company's products or services stand out by providing unique and memorable customer experiences.
